硬件组成显示设备显示器适配器显示器件
(控制器、接口)
( CRT,LED,PDP,LCD… )
本章主要讨论,CRT显示器 成象原理、
屏幕显示与显示缓存的对应关系显示方式、
屏幕显示与显示缓存的对应关系控制器接口显示器适配器显示器件CPU
VRAM
第六章 输入 /输出设备
6.1 CRT显示器的显示方式与常见显示规格显示方式 字符 /数字 (A/N)方式:图形 (APA)方式,以字符为显示单位以点 (象素 )为显示单位显示规格显示方式分辨率颜色
A/N:一帧画面显示的字符数
(字符行数 × 列数)
APA:一帧画面显示的象点数
(每线点数 × 线数)
25× 80
640× 200
适配器提供显示规格如 VGA卡,A/N:
APA:
25× 40,25× 80,
320× 200,~
2色,4色
800× 600,2色,256色
1.CRT结构
6.2 光栅扫描成象原理荧光屏电子枪聚焦系统水平偏转垂直偏转显示头视频放大 扫描控制视频信号 水平同步信号 垂直同步信号
2.扫描方式电子束无固定扫描路径,随机扫描,控制电路复杂。
光栅扫描,电子束扫描路径固定 (自上而下,从左向右全屏扫描),控制电路简单。
3.光栅的形成 水平正扫水平回扫垂直回扫水平偏转线圈加锯齿波电流,形成水平扫描线 (行扫描)
垂直偏转线圈加锯齿波电流,使水平线垂直移动 (场扫描)
行扫描电流:
场扫描电流:
帧频不低于 25HZ
水平、垂直同步 分别控制电子束 X向与 Y向偏转
I R G B 颜色
4.象点存在的因素视频 =0,点暗红象点位置:
亮度:
颜色:
视频信号 控制电子束通、断 视频 =1,点亮红、绿、蓝三基色 控制红点绿点 蓝点
0 1 0 0
1 1 0 0 淡红
0 0 1 0 绿
1 0 1 0 淡绿
0 1 1 1 白例,2513字符发生器,
5.字符点阵的形成与屏幕组织可提供 64种字符点阵字符点阵图形:
( 1)字符发生器产生字符点阵代码。
( 7× 9)
( 5× 8点阵)
……,…….,字符点阵代码:
1111111 0001000
00010000001000
00010000001000
00010000001000
0001000
ROM
字符译码
64× 8单元行译码字符编码( ROM高 6位地址)
扫描线序号
(RO
M
低
3
位地址
)
输出例,A B C D E F
( 2)屏幕组织每行字符逐线扫描。
字符 7× 9,字符区 9× 14
1)扫描顺序
2)间隔 横向间隔 2点 (消隐)
纵向间隔 5线 (消隐)
6.3 屏幕显示与显示器缓存 (VRAM)的对应关系显存功能 数据缓冲屏幕刷新对显存的操作直接影响屏幕显示。 对应关系表现在:
显存内容和容量的确定、显存地址组织、信息转换、
同步控制。
若显示规格为 25行 × 80列,
( 1) A/N方式
VRAM内容:
基本容量 =25× 80=2KB
1.显存内容和容量字符的编码( ASCII码)
VRAM容量,(一字节存放一字符编码)
( 2) APA方式图形的象点代码VRAM内容:
(一位存放一点,单色)VRAM容量:
若显示规格为 640点 × 200线,基本容量 = 8640× 200
若考虑字符属性,显存容量增加。
=16KB若考虑颜色 分辨率不变,颜色 容量容量不变,颜色 分辨率屏幕显示从左向右,自上而下,显存地址从低到高安排。
2.显存地址组织
3.信息转换能实现将 A从屏幕左上角逐渐移向屏幕右下角吗?
显存单元的地址由屏幕显示的行、列号决定。
0 1 2 79
0
1
2
24
A B G F
行号决定地址的高位列号决定地址的低位
A A
A
能实现在屏幕上将 一行字符 自下而上地滚动吗?
如何将显存中的信息(字符编码 /图形点代码)转换为字符 /图形显示在屏幕上。
( 1) A/N
VRAM
A编码
N编码
D编码
VRAM
A点阵
B点阵
C点阵
D点阵
N点阵
ROM 屏幕移位寄存器并行 串行
AND
字符编码 字符发生器扫描时序一行点阵代码 (并 ) 移位器视频信号 (串 ) 显示头
( 2) APA
VRAM
屏幕移位寄存器并行 串行一字节点代码 (并 ) 移位器 视频信号 (串 ) 显示头
00001111
00000000
00001001
0
VRAM
00000000
00001001
00001111
视频的发送与电子束扫描严格同步:
4.同步控制电子束扫描到某点位置,相应视频应同时送到,控制点亮或不亮。
需解决:
何时访问显存,取字符编码或图形点代码?
以控制产生视频信号。
何时发水平同步信号?
何时发垂直同步信号? 以控制电子束扫描。
在显示器中设置若干级 计数器,对显示器 点频 进行若干级分频,产生相应控制信号。
例,显示规格 25行 × 80列,
( 1) A/N方式字符 7× 9,字符区 9× 14
7 2
9
9点
5
14线
80字符
25行设置 4
级计数器
1)点计数器:
点计数器 字符 计数器 线计数器 行计数器对一个字符的一行点计数。
点频 9,1
一次点计数循环访问一次 VRAM,ROM。
2)字符计数器,对一帧的字符列计数。
(80+l),1
一次字符计数循环发一次水平同步信号。
3)线计数器,对一行字符的扫描线计数。
14,1
线计数值提供 ROM低位地址。
4)行计数器,对一帧的字符行计数。
(25+m),1 帧频一次行计数循环发一次垂直同步信号。
字符计数值提供 VRAM列地址(低地址)。
行计数值提供 VRAM行地址(高地址)。
例,显示规格 800点 × 200线、单色
( 1) APA方式
8点
200线
100字节设置几级计数器? 何时访问 VRAM?
何时发水平、垂直同步信号?
8点本章要点:字符、图形方式下,屏幕显示与显存之间的对应关系
(显存内容与容量、信息转换、分频计数器的设置与分频关系等)。
(控制器、接口)
( CRT,LED,PDP,LCD… )
本章主要讨论,CRT显示器 成象原理、
屏幕显示与显示缓存的对应关系显示方式、
屏幕显示与显示缓存的对应关系控制器接口显示器适配器显示器件CPU
VRAM
第六章 输入 /输出设备
6.1 CRT显示器的显示方式与常见显示规格显示方式 字符 /数字 (A/N)方式:图形 (APA)方式,以字符为显示单位以点 (象素 )为显示单位显示规格显示方式分辨率颜色
A/N:一帧画面显示的字符数
(字符行数 × 列数)
APA:一帧画面显示的象点数
(每线点数 × 线数)
25× 80
640× 200
适配器提供显示规格如 VGA卡,A/N:
APA:
25× 40,25× 80,
320× 200,~
2色,4色
800× 600,2色,256色
1.CRT结构
6.2 光栅扫描成象原理荧光屏电子枪聚焦系统水平偏转垂直偏转显示头视频放大 扫描控制视频信号 水平同步信号 垂直同步信号
2.扫描方式电子束无固定扫描路径,随机扫描,控制电路复杂。
光栅扫描,电子束扫描路径固定 (自上而下,从左向右全屏扫描),控制电路简单。
3.光栅的形成 水平正扫水平回扫垂直回扫水平偏转线圈加锯齿波电流,形成水平扫描线 (行扫描)
垂直偏转线圈加锯齿波电流,使水平线垂直移动 (场扫描)
行扫描电流:
场扫描电流:
帧频不低于 25HZ
水平、垂直同步 分别控制电子束 X向与 Y向偏转
I R G B 颜色
4.象点存在的因素视频 =0,点暗红象点位置:
亮度:
颜色:
视频信号 控制电子束通、断 视频 =1,点亮红、绿、蓝三基色 控制红点绿点 蓝点
0 1 0 0
1 1 0 0 淡红
0 0 1 0 绿
1 0 1 0 淡绿
0 1 1 1 白例,2513字符发生器,
5.字符点阵的形成与屏幕组织可提供 64种字符点阵字符点阵图形:
( 1)字符发生器产生字符点阵代码。
( 7× 9)
( 5× 8点阵)
……,…….,字符点阵代码:
1111111 0001000
00010000001000
00010000001000
00010000001000
0001000
ROM
字符译码
64× 8单元行译码字符编码( ROM高 6位地址)
扫描线序号
(RO
M
低
3
位地址
)
输出例,A B C D E F
( 2)屏幕组织每行字符逐线扫描。
字符 7× 9,字符区 9× 14
1)扫描顺序
2)间隔 横向间隔 2点 (消隐)
纵向间隔 5线 (消隐)
6.3 屏幕显示与显示器缓存 (VRAM)的对应关系显存功能 数据缓冲屏幕刷新对显存的操作直接影响屏幕显示。 对应关系表现在:
显存内容和容量的确定、显存地址组织、信息转换、
同步控制。
若显示规格为 25行 × 80列,
( 1) A/N方式
VRAM内容:
基本容量 =25× 80=2KB
1.显存内容和容量字符的编码( ASCII码)
VRAM容量,(一字节存放一字符编码)
( 2) APA方式图形的象点代码VRAM内容:
(一位存放一点,单色)VRAM容量:
若显示规格为 640点 × 200线,基本容量 = 8640× 200
若考虑字符属性,显存容量增加。
=16KB若考虑颜色 分辨率不变,颜色 容量容量不变,颜色 分辨率屏幕显示从左向右,自上而下,显存地址从低到高安排。
2.显存地址组织
3.信息转换能实现将 A从屏幕左上角逐渐移向屏幕右下角吗?
显存单元的地址由屏幕显示的行、列号决定。
0 1 2 79
0
1
2
24
A B G F
行号决定地址的高位列号决定地址的低位
A A
A
能实现在屏幕上将 一行字符 自下而上地滚动吗?
如何将显存中的信息(字符编码 /图形点代码)转换为字符 /图形显示在屏幕上。
( 1) A/N
VRAM
A编码
N编码
D编码
VRAM
A点阵
B点阵
C点阵
D点阵
N点阵
ROM 屏幕移位寄存器并行 串行
AND
字符编码 字符发生器扫描时序一行点阵代码 (并 ) 移位器视频信号 (串 ) 显示头
( 2) APA
VRAM
屏幕移位寄存器并行 串行一字节点代码 (并 ) 移位器 视频信号 (串 ) 显示头
00001111
00000000
00001001
0
VRAM
00000000
00001001
00001111
视频的发送与电子束扫描严格同步:
4.同步控制电子束扫描到某点位置,相应视频应同时送到,控制点亮或不亮。
需解决:
何时访问显存,取字符编码或图形点代码?
以控制产生视频信号。
何时发水平同步信号?
何时发垂直同步信号? 以控制电子束扫描。
在显示器中设置若干级 计数器,对显示器 点频 进行若干级分频,产生相应控制信号。
例,显示规格 25行 × 80列,
( 1) A/N方式字符 7× 9,字符区 9× 14
7 2
9
9点
5
14线
80字符
25行设置 4
级计数器
1)点计数器:
点计数器 字符 计数器 线计数器 行计数器对一个字符的一行点计数。
点频 9,1
一次点计数循环访问一次 VRAM,ROM。
2)字符计数器,对一帧的字符列计数。
(80+l),1
一次字符计数循环发一次水平同步信号。
3)线计数器,对一行字符的扫描线计数。
14,1
线计数值提供 ROM低位地址。
4)行计数器,对一帧的字符行计数。
(25+m),1 帧频一次行计数循环发一次垂直同步信号。
字符计数值提供 VRAM列地址(低地址)。
行计数值提供 VRAM行地址(高地址)。
例,显示规格 800点 × 200线、单色
( 1) APA方式
8点
200线
100字节设置几级计数器? 何时访问 VRAM?
何时发水平、垂直同步信号?
8点本章要点:字符、图形方式下,屏幕显示与显存之间的对应关系
(显存内容与容量、信息转换、分频计数器的设置与分频关系等)。